We are working on a stack injection FE right now and may have some results in about 2 months. We are also doing some Vortech supercharged FEs right now as well and we are about ready to go together with them. We are waiting on brackets right now and these will be blown through the carburetor style engines. I will post some results on this as well as soon as we run them. We do a lot of small block that are turbo charged and blown that use fuel injection that make up to 2000HP. The problem may be fitting all this under the hood. The blown FE engines will go under the hood of an early Mustang so they may fit under the hood of a Cobra. This is something that I have wondered as well. Thanks, Keith
